JEFFERSON - Opal Foster Patterson, 86, died Friday, January 27, 2012.
Born in Griffin, she was the daughter of the late Zona Lawson and Mary Vinson Foster. Mrs. Patterson was a member of the First Baptist Church of Jefferson, and was a member of the Samaritan Sunday School Class. Mrs. Patterson was also a member of the Norcross Woman's Club. Mrs. Patterson was preceded in death by her husband Reuben Thomas "R.T." Patterson; and brothers, James L. Foster, Virgil A. Foster and Charles A Foster.
Survivors include a daughter and son-in-law, Mari Beth and Sonny Hartsock, Pendergrass; son and daughter-in-law, Thomas and Debbie Patterson, Jefferson; grandchildren, Matt and Ashley Hartsock, Augusta, Micah and Amy Hartsock, San Antonio, Texas, and Andrew Patterson, Emma Patterson and Anna Patterson, all of Jefferson; and a great-grandson, Micah Hartsock, San Antonio, Texas.
Funeral services were held on Sunday, January 29, in the chapel of Evans Funeral Home with the Revs. Larry Montgomery, Derek Watson and Michael Helms officiating. The burial was in the Evans Memory Gardens.
Memorials may be made to the First Baptist Church of Jefferson, P.O. Box 395, Jefferson, GA 30549, or the Eagles Ranch, P.O. Box 7200, Chestnut Mountain, GA 30502-0500.
Evans Funeral Home, Jefferson, was in charge of arrangements.
